# Build vagrant baseboxes using packer
## Currently supported
- Debian Jessie
- qemu, virtualbox and lxc
## Customization
- puppet, facter are pre-installed
- Permit root ssh login with password `vagrant`
## Building locally
This example builds only for the qemu provider.
packer build -only=qemu jessie.json
## Connect to VNC
While building you can connect to the box using
vncviewer -Shared localhost:PORT
just make sure to provide the PORT shown on the console shown like this:
==> qemu: Found available VNC port: 5922
## LXC
To build a lxc box, install https://github.com/fgrehm/vagrant-lxc first
You need to run packer with sudo:
sudo -E packer build -only=lxc jessie.json
Cache dir is at `/var/lib/lxc/packer-lxc/rootfs`.
### Issues
#### not enough space in /tmp
The vagrant post-processor uses `/tmp` as default temp dir, and needs ~10gb of diskspace,
otherwise it will fail like this:
Post-processor failed: write /tmp/packer845144867/box.img: no space left on device
You can circumvent this problem exporting this variable before building:
export PACKER_TMP=.
BUT you need to build packer itself from source because this variable isn't read by the latest packer available as package (0.8.6).
I only got latest packer HEAD compiled after a [dirty hack i documented here](https://github.com/mitchellh/packer/issues/3086).
#### Atlas post-processors fail without Atlas API token
You need to `remove both atlas post-processors` in the `jessie.json` file if you have not configured any Atlas API token.
